Dealing with a lazy eye, or amblyopia, can be challenging at any age, but discovering it in adulthood can feel particularly unsettling. If you're a 19-year-old wondering how to fix lazy eye NHS in a 19 year old, you're not alone. Many adults find themselves in a similar position, realizing they have amblyopia later in life and seeking answers about treatment options available through the National Health Service (NHS).

It's important to understand that while amblyopia is most effectively treated in childhood, it doesn't mean that treatment is impossible as an adult. The success rate may vary depending on the severity of the condition and individual factors, but the NHS does offer avenues for assessment and potential treatment. The first crucial step is seeking a professional diagnosis. This means scheduling an appointment with an ophthalmologist or optometrist. They will conduct a thorough eye examination to determine the extent of your amblyopia and rule out any other underlying eye conditions.

Finding the right specialist within the NHS system might seem daunting, but several routes exist. You can contact your GP (general practitioner) who can refer you to an ophthalmologist or optometrist specializing in the treatment of amblyopia. Alternatively, you can directly contact your local NHS hospital eye clinic. They can provide information about available appointments and specialists within their network. Be prepared to provide a detailed history of your eye health, including any previous eye examinations or treatments. Early detection and intervention are always key, even if you're an adult.

During your initial consultation, the ophthalmologist or optometrist will use various tests to assess your vision. These might include visual acuity tests (measuring your sharpness of vision), tests to assess eye alignment, and potentially imaging techniques to examine the structure of your eyes. The results of these tests will help determine the best course of action for your specific case. The treatment approach for how to fix lazy eye NHS in a 19 year old is tailored to the individual. While complete vision correction might not always be achievable, improvement is often possible.

The treatment options available through the NHS for amblyopia in adults often involve a combination of strategies. One common approach is patching the stronger eye. This forces the weaker eye to work harder, stimulating its development and improving its visual acuity. This might seem simple, but the adherence to the patching schedule is crucial for effectiveness. Your ophthalmologist will provide specific instructions on how often and for how long you need to patch your stronger eye.

Another potential treatment method is the use of eye drops or medication to help relax the eye muscles and improve alignment. In some cases, particularly if there's a significant difference in refractive error between the two eyes, corrective lenses (glasses or contact lenses) might be prescribed. These lenses help to correct any refractive errors, which can contribute to the lazy eye. The goal is to ensure both eyes are working together more effectively.
